### Feedwright 3.4.0 — Signing key rotation

For this week's sync: we rotated the release-signing key for Feedwright, the podcast feed validator, ahead of the old key's expiry on the 30th. All validator builds from 3.4.0 onward are signed with the new key; the retired key stays trusted for verification of older artifacts until end of quarter, then gets revoked. The plugin registry and the self-update checker have both been pointed at the new public key. For the record, the new signing key is below.

deploy key for yadup-badug: bky6_rLH3qD

## Deployment

This build of Osprey Query ships a pinned planner to work around the regression introduced in the Marloweb 4.1 optimizer, which produced pathological join orders on wide catalog tables. On-call engineers should deploy with the pin enabled until the upstream fix lands; removing it early will reintroduce the latency spikes seen in the Delvane incident. Roll out one replica at a time and watch p99 query latency. The service must start with the following configuration values.

deployment values, hafop-fahag:
wenael:
  pin: 9737
  metrics_host: metrics.wenael.lumicsys.internal
  tenant: holwyn
  seal: seal_b99b9847

**Ticket: Config drift on Graphlet prod nodes**

Hey on-call — the Graphlet dependency visualizer is rendering differently on prod-east vs prod-west again. Edge collapsing is on in one region and off in the other, so folks comparing screenshots in the Tuesday review got confused. Looks like someone hot-patched prod-west after the Brambly incident and never synced it back. Can you reconcile and redeploy? For reference, here's what prod-east is currently running with:

service settings:
TAMWYN_PIN=1836
TAMWYN_TENANT=kelion
TAMWYN_METRICS_HOST=metrics.tamwyn.nelvrodyn.internal
TAMWYN_SEAL=seal_0c09ca81
TAMWYN_STANDBY_TEAM=silmir